excel表中怎样刷新
作者:excel百科网
|
306人看过
发布时间:2026-03-08 03:39:37
标签:excel表中怎样刷新
在Excel中刷新数据,核心在于理解不同数据源(如外部查询、透视表、函数公式)的更新机制,并掌握手动刷新、自动刷新及使用VBA(Visual Basic for Applications)脚本等具体操作方法,从而确保表格信息实时准确。excel表中怎样刷新是数据处理流程中保证效率与可靠性的关键步骤。
excel表中怎样刷新?这看似简单的问题,背后关联着数据处理、报表自动化以及工作流效率等多个层面。对于许多用户而言,刷新操作可能仅仅等同于点击一个按钮,但深入探究,你会发现Excel提供了从基础到高级的一整套数据更新解决方案。无论是处理从数据库导入的动态信息,还是维护一个随着源数据变化而自动更新的复杂仪表板,掌握正确的刷新技巧都能让你事半功倍。本文将为你系统梳理在Excel中刷新数据的各种场景与方法,助你成为数据管理的高手。
理解刷新的核心对象:数据来源决定方法首先,你需要明确要刷新的对象是什么。Excel中需要刷新的内容主要分为三大类:通过“获取和转换数据”(Power Query)功能导入的外部数据、数据透视表(数据透视表)与数据透视图,以及依赖易失性函数或外部链接的公式计算结果。不同类型的对象,其刷新机制和操作路径各有不同,混淆概念可能导致操作无效。 手动刷新的基础操作对于绝大多数情况,手动刷新是最直接的方式。如果你使用了“获取和转换数据”功能导入了来自SQL Server、Access或网页的数据,可以在“数据”选项卡的“查询和连接”组中,找到“全部刷新”按钮。点击它,Excel会重新执行所有已加载查询,用最新的源数据更新工作表。若只想刷新特定查询,可以在“查询和连接”窗格中右键点击目标查询,选择“刷新”。数据透视表的刷新同样简单,只需右键点击透视表区域,在弹出的菜单中选择“刷新”,或使用“数据透视表分析”选项卡下的“刷新”按钮。 设置自动刷新以解放双手对于需要定期更新的报表,手动操作显得低效。你可以为通过Power Query导入的数据设置自动刷新。在“数据”选项卡点击“查询和连接”,在工作簿查询列表中找到目标查询,右键选择“属性”。在弹出的对话框中,勾选“允许后台刷新”以确保操作不中断,然后勾选“刷新频率”,并设置具体的时间间隔(如每60分钟)。这样,只要工作簿保持打开状态,数据便会按设定周期自动更新。 打开文件时自动刷新数据这是一个非常实用的设置,能确保每次打开工作簿时,你看到的都是最新数据。同样在查询属性对话框中,勾选“打开文件时刷新数据”即可。对于数据透视表,你也可以在透视表选项中找到类似设置。右键点击透视表,选择“数据透视表选项”,在“数据”标签页下,勾选“打开文件时刷新数据”。需要注意的是,如果数据源需要密码或位于网络共享位置,自动刷新可能会失败,需提前配置好数据源连接的安全性。 刷新所有依赖项与工作簿链接当你的工作表使用了大量跨工作簿引用的公式时,刷新不仅限于外部数据。打开包含外部链接的工作簿,Excel通常会提示是否更新链接。你可以在“数据”选项卡的“查询和连接”组中,点击“编辑链接”(如果存在链接)。在弹出的对话框中,你可以选择“更新值”来手动刷新所有链接,或设置“启动提示”来决定Excel如何提示你。此外,按快捷键F9可以计算所有打开的工作簿中的所有公式,Shift+F9则只计算当前活动工作表,这本质上是公式结果的“刷新”。 利用VBA实现高级与条件刷新当内置功能无法满足复杂需求时,VBA宏提供了终极解决方案。你可以录制一个刷新所有数据透视表和查询的宏,并将其分配给一个按钮或快捷键。更高级的应用包括编写脚本,使其在特定单元格值改变时触发刷新,或在数据刷新完成后自动执行邮件发送等后续操作。例如,一段简单的VBA代码“ActiveWorkbook.RefreshAll”即可执行全部刷新操作。通过VBA,你可以构建完全自动化的数据更新流程。 处理刷新过程中常见错误刷新失败是常见问题,原因多样。可能是网络中断导致无法访问外部数据库,可能是源文件路径变更或已被删除,也可能是查询设计本身存在错误。当刷新失败时,Excel通常会给出错误提示。你应该检查数据源连接是否正常,在Power Query编辑器中检查查询步骤是否有误,并确认所有必要的访问权限。对于数据透视表,如果源数据范围发生了变化,你需要手动更改数据源范围。 刷新外部数据连接的安全性考虑刷新操作,尤其是自动刷新,可能涉及从外部服务器获取敏感数据。Excel提供了连接安全性设置。你可以在“数据”选项卡下,通过“连接属性”或“查询属性”进入设置,管理数据连接的认证方式,例如是使用Windows集成验证还是存储的用户名和密码。合理配置这些设置,对于保护企业数据安全至关重要。 刷新对性能的影响与优化频繁或刷新大量数据会消耗计算资源,可能导致Excel暂时无响应。你可以采取一些优化策略:对于大型数据模型,考虑在Power Pivot(Power Pivot)中处理,其刷新效率更高;在Power Query中,只导入必要的列和行,并进行数据预处理;将数据透视表的缓存设置为手动更新,避免无关操作触发不必要的重算;合理安排自动刷新的时间间隔,避开工作高峰期。 结合Power BI实现更强大的刷新如果你的数据分析需求超越了Excel的常规能力,可以了解其姐妹产品Power BI。Power BI Desktop拥有更强大的数据建模和刷新调度能力。你可以在Power BI中创建报表和模型,然后通过Power BI服务设置按小时、天或周为单位的云端刷新计划,最后通过Excel的“从Power BI获取数据”功能,将实时结果嵌入Excel进行分析,这扩展了excel表中怎样刷新的边界。 使用“数据模型”的刷新特性当你在Excel中创建了数据模型(通常通过Power Pivot),刷新操作会作用于整个模型。在“Power Pivot”选项卡中,点击“管理”打开数据模型窗口,你可以看到“刷新”按钮。刷新模型会更新所有加载到模型中的表。这种刷新是原子性的,确保了模型内部关系的一致性,是构建复杂商业智能报表的基础。 针对网页查询的特定刷新技巧从网页导入的数据有其特殊性。网页结构可能变化,导致原有查询失效。在Power Query编辑器中,你可以检查“导航”步骤,并可能需要调整它以适应新的网页布局。此外,网页数据可能需要处理动态参数,你可以在查询设置中配置这些参数,使其在每次刷新时都能获取正确的内容。 创建自定义刷新按钮提升体验为了让不熟悉Excel菜单的同事也能方便地更新报表,你可以插入一个形状或表单控件按钮,并将其指定到之前录制的刷新宏。这样,用户只需点击这个醒目的按钮,即可完成所有数据更新操作,极大地提升了报表工具的易用性和专业性。 监控刷新历史与日志对于至关重要的业务报表,了解刷新是否成功、何时发生非常重要。虽然Excel本身不提供详细的图形化刷新日志,但你可以通过VBA编写代码,在每次刷新后将时间、状态等信息记录到工作表的某个隐藏区域或单独的文本文件中,便于日后审计和排查问题。 刷新策略的综合规划在实际工作中,不应孤立地看待刷新操作。你需要为整个工作簿制定一个清晰的刷新策略:哪些查询需要高频更新,哪些可以每日更新;哪些刷新应在打开文件时进行,哪些应设定定时任务;如何平衡数据的实时性与系统性能。一个好的策略是设计分层刷新,将基础数据更新与衍生报表的计算分离。 跨平台与云端协作下的刷新随着微软365(Microsoft 365)的普及,越来越多的工作簿存储在OneDrive或SharePoint Online上。在这些云端场景中,数据刷新依然可行,但需要注意身份认证和权限问题。配置使用组织账户认证的连接,可以确保刷新在云端后台也能顺利进行,使得团队协作报表始终保持最新状态。 让数据流动起来总而言之,“刷新”是连接静态报表与动态数据世界的桥梁。从点击一次按钮,到构建全自动的数据管道,其背后体现的是对数据流管理的深刻理解。熟练掌握从手动到自动,从界面操作到脚本控制的各种刷新方法,你将能确保你的Excel报表不再是信息的孤岛,而是能够实时反映业务现状的活文档。希望本文的探讨,能帮助你彻底解决关于数据更新的种种疑惑,让你的数据分析工作更加流畅高效。
推荐文章
针对“excel怎样保持标题”这一常见需求,其核心在于让表格顶部的标题行在滚动浏览数据时始终可见。最直接有效的解决方案是使用Excel中的“冻结窗格”功能,无论是冻结首行、首列还是自定义区域,都能完美实现标题的固定显示,从而极大提升数据查看与处理的效率。
2026-03-08 03:39:19
121人看过
要解决怎样分类排列Excel数据的问题,核心在于理解并灵活运用软件内置的“排序”与“筛选”功能,并结合数据透视表等高级工具,对数据进行多层次、有逻辑的整理,从而将杂乱的信息转化为清晰有序、可直接用于分析的表格。
2026-03-08 03:38:27
267人看过
在Excel中实现画线平行,核心在于利用绘图工具的“对齐与分布”功能、精准的坐标控制或结合辅助线进行校准,以确保绘制的线条在视觉或数据关系上保持平行,从而满足图表美化或数据标注等需求。
2026-03-08 03:38:18
387人看过
您可以通过Excel的“照相机”功能,将选定单元格区域动态“拍摄”为可自由放置和格式化的图片对象,从而实现数据实时联动展示与美化报告。本文将详细介绍怎样使用excel相机,从启用工具、拍摄区域、调整链接到高级应用,助您掌握这一提升工作效率的实用技巧。
2026-03-08 03:38:07
259人看过
.webp)

.webp)
